WEBA conventional cement grinding circuit is composed of a two compartment tube mill, a mill filter which collects the fine material inside the mill and a dynamic air separator where final product with required fineness is collected. WEBFeb 25, 2021 · Steel balls are one of the most widely used grinding media in cement ball mills, their diameters can range from 20mm to 120mm according to different grinding requirements. In a cement ball mill, generally, φ50–100mm steel balls are used in the coarse grinding chamber, φ20–50mm steel balls are used in the fine grinding chamber. 2.

WEBNov 1, 2016 · The paper focusses on improving the energy utilization of a cement grinding circuit by changing the flow sheet of the process. The circuit was comprised of ball mill, static classifier and dynamic classifier and in the current flow sheet the fine product of static classifier is sent to feed stream of dynamic classifier.
